5 Squat Mistakes That Cause Injury (And How to Fix Them)

THE SQUAT ISN'T DANGEROUS. YOUR EXECUTION IS.

By Jon Klipstein, U.S. Army Combat Veteran & Founder of Die Tryin Co., and Chelsea Rodgers, IFBB Pro & Die Tryin Co. Athlete

Science reviewed by Onur Oncer, BS Physiology (Phi Beta Kappa) and peer-reviewed published researcher.

Listen up. The squat has been blamed for more wrecked knees and blown backs than any lift in the gym, and almost none of that is the squat's fault. It's the execution. Bad positions under load, repeated for months, is what breaks people down.

Most lifters don't get hurt because they squatted. They get hurt because they squatted a pattern they never owned, with weight they hadn't earned, on a body that couldn't hold the position long enough to finish the set.

Here are the five errors that actually cause problems, what each one looks like on the platform, and how to fix it. One of these is going to sound familiar.

THE MISTAKE WHAT IT LOOKS LIKE THE FIX
Knees caving in (valgus collapse) Knees track inward out of the hole, usually on the last reps Screw the feet into the floor, drive the knees out, back off the load
Weight on the toes Heels lift, hips shoot back, bar drifts forward over the toes Pressure on the whole foot, tripod stance, slow the descent down
Losing the brace Lower back rounds at the bottom, chest folds, air leaks out early Big belly breath, 360 brace, hold it until the rep is finished
Chasing depth you can't control Position falls apart below a certain point every single time Squat to the depth you can own, then work mobility to extend it
Loading before owning the pattern Form changes between rep 1 and rep 5 of every working set Drop 20 percent, rebuild the reps, add load once form holds

MISTAKE 1: LETTING THE KNEES CAVE IN

Valgus collapse is the knees tracking inward as you come out of the hole. It usually shows up on the last two reps of a hard set, when the glutes tap out and the body starts looking for any path back to standing. A little inward travel on a true max attempt isn't a death sentence. A knee that dives inward on rep two of a working set is a warning.

The fix starts at the floor. Set your feet, then screw them into the ground like you're trying to spread the floor apart without actually moving your feet. That external rotation torque at the hip is what keeps the knee stacked over the mid-foot instead of drifting inward. Cue it on the way down, not just on the way up, because the collapse is usually built into the descent before you ever reverse the rep.

If the knees still cave with a corrected setup, the weight is the problem. MISTAKE 2: SHIFTING ONTO YOUR TOES

Watch a lifter's heels. If they peel off the floor at the bottom, the center of mass has already moved forward of where it needs to be, and the lower back is now paying for it on every single rep of the set.

Think tripod foot. Big toe, little toe, heel, all three loaded. Pressure stays over the middle of the foot from the first inch of the descent to lockout, and the bar path stays vertical over the mid-foot. If you can't feel it, slow the eccentric to a three-count and pay attention to where the pressure migrates.

MISTAKE 3: LOSING YOUR BRACE

The brace is the whole thing. Not the belt, not the shoes, the brace. Big breath into the belly, expand 360 degrees against your midsection, and hold it until the bar is racked.

When lifters exhale on the way down or breathe at the bottom, the torso loses rigidity and the lower back rounds under load. Loaded spinal flexion is the position to avoid, and losing the brace is how you end up there.

Practice the brace with something you can't cheat. A paused bottom position at 50 percent teaches you what real intra-abdominal pressure feels like faster than any cue someone shouts at you mid-set.

MISTAKE 4: CHASING DEPTH YOUR BODY CAN'T CONTROL

Here's the truth: "squatting too low is dangerous" is broscience as a blanket statement. Deep squats aren't the problem. Deep squats you can't control are.

Your usable depth is determined by hip structure, ankle range, and how well you hold position under load. Hip socket depth and angle vary from person to person, which is why one lifter hits a clean bottom position with a narrow stance and toes forward while another needs a wider stance with the toes turned out to get anywhere near the same depth. Two lifters with identical training age can have very different honest depths, and neither one is wrong.

The line is simple. Go as deep as you can go while keeping a neutral spine and a locked brace. The rep where your pelvis tucks under and your back rounds is one inch past your current depth. Film your set from the side, find the frame where position breaks, and train just above it. Work mobility outside of the session, adjust your stance width until the bottom feels stable, and the line moves over time.

MISTAKE 5: ADDING LOAD BEFORE YOU OWN THE PATTERN

This one causes the other four. Ego load makes knees cave, heels lift, and braces fail all at once. Progressive overload is still the engine of growth, and Schoenfeld's review on the mechanisms of muscle hypertrophy lays out why mechanical tension drives adaptation. Tension you can't control isn't a stimulus. It's a liability.

The standard: your fifth rep should look like your first. If it doesn't, you're not training the squat, you're surviving it. Pull 20 percent off the bar and rebuild. SQUAT INJURY FAQ

Why do my knees cave in when I squat heavy?

Usually weak hip external rotators, a foot position that doesn't let you generate torque, or simply too much weight. Fix the setup first, then reduce the load if it persists.

Should my heels come off the ground at the bottom?

No. Heels lifting means your weight has shifted forward. Limited ankle dorsiflexion is the common cause, and lifting shoes with a raised heel can help while you build the range.

Is squatting below parallel bad for your knees?

Not inherently. Depth isn't the variable that matters most, control is. What matters is whether you can hold a neutral spine and stable knee tracking at that depth.

Do I need a belt to squat safely?

A belt gives your brace something to push into on heavy sets. It doesn't create the brace. Learn to brace beltless first, then add the belt for your top-end work.

How do I know if the weight is too heavy?

Compare your first and last rep. If your positions visibly change, bar speed drops off a cliff, or form breaks before your muscles do, the weight is too heavy for that day.

Can supplements prevent squat injuries?

No. Technique, programming, and recovery prevent injuries. Supplements support training quality, they don't compensate for bad execution under a loaded bar.
